What is MO MO-1040

The Missouri MO-1040 2022 Individual Income Tax Return is a state tax form used by residents of Missouri to report their annual income and calculate their state tax liability for the year 2022.

Comprehensive Guide to MO MO-1040

What is the Missouri MO- Individual Income Tax Return?

The Missouri MO-1040 form is a vital state income tax return used by Missouri residents to report their annual income. This document is crucial as it helps taxpayers fulfill their legal obligation to declare earnings and assess their state tax liability. Unlike federal tax forms, the MO-1040 is specifically designed for state-level taxation, requiring personal details and income information relevant to Missouri. Understanding the importance of the MO-1040 is essential for successful tax filing in the state.

Purpose and Benefits of the Missouri MO-1040 Tax Form

The primary objective of the Missouri MO-1040 is to calculate each taxpayer’s state tax liability accurately. By filing this form, residents can identify applicable deductions and credits specific to Missouri, which can reduce their overall tax burden. Filing the MO-1040 on time ensures that taxpayers avoid penalties and stay compliant with state tax laws. The benefits of properly completing the MO-1040 extend beyond mere compliance; they can lead to potential savings through eligible deductions.

Who Needs to Complete the Missouri MO-1040?

The Missouri MO-1040 must be completed by various individuals, including single taxpayers, married couples filing jointly, and dependents who meet specific income thresholds. Residents are required to file if they have any income, while non-residents may need to file under different stipulations. Special circumstances, such as receiving income from Missouri sources or having specific credits, may also require the use of the MO-1040 form.

Important Details and Filing Deadlines for the MO-1040

It is crucial to be aware of specific deadlines for submitting the Missouri MO-1040, typically due by April 15 of the following tax year. Filing late can result in financial penalties and interest on any owed tax amounts. Taxpayers should also familiarize themselves with state-specific deadlines that may apply to their individual circumstances, particularly if they are seeking extension options.

Residents of Missouri who have earned income during 2022 and are required to report their income for state tax liabilities must file the MO-1040 form. This includes individuals and married couples filing jointly.
The deadline for filing the Missouri MO-1040 2022 Individual Income Tax Return is typically April 15, 2023. However, it is advisable to check for any state extensions or changes that may apply.
The MO-1040 form can be submitted either electronically through supported platforms like pdfFiller or by mailing a printed copy to the Missouri Department of Revenue at the appropriate address provided in the form's instructions.
When filing the MO-1040 form, be prepared to include copies of W-2s, 1099s, and any documentation relevant to income, deductions, or credits claimed. These documents help substantiate the information reported.
Common mistakes include forgetting to sign the form, incorrect calculations, missing income details, and failing to use black ink when printing the form. Double-check all entries for accuracy before submission.
Processing times for the Missouri MO-1040 form can vary, but typically it takes 6-8 weeks for the Missouri Department of Revenue to process returns. It's wise to allow extra time during peak filing periods.
If you need to amend your MO-1040 form, you should file a correction using the MO-1040X form. This allows taxpayers to adjust income, deductions, or credits as needed to ensure accurate reporting.
